    CVF: From Zurn:

    Zurn PEX must be kept at least 6" away
    from the exhaust vent of a gas-fired water
    heater. This is easily accomplished by
    using flexible water heater connectors.
    When the inlet and outlet connections are
    well away from the exhaust vent, such
    as most heaters with side connections,
    Zurn PEX may be connected directly to
    the water heater.
